I recently have noticed that after a recently installed update to my Windows 11 installation, the registry key that I use to force the Start menu to display all application rather the default recommended or recently used application has stopped working. I knew it would be a matter of time before Microsoft got around to doing this with Windows (a nice term of saying they screwed everyone who cared about having the standard Windows start menu).
I have tried using ExplorerPatcher and Start11 but it just does not feel the same. Does anyone have any idea as to why this has happened and if so, is there a registry solution to getting the 'Feature' to work again? I was using the Start_ShowClassicMode then the MakeAllAppsDefault registry keys. Both are now not working.
I still maintain that Microsoft should make this optional and provide an in-built setting to change what is displayed on the start menu as default.
